Search results for 'manumit':

manumit verb (manumitted, manumitting) formal to release (a person) from slavery; to set someone free. manumission noun. manumitter noun.
ETYMOLOGY: 15c: from Latin manumittere to send from one's hand or control, from manus hand + mittere to send.
